That double neck Musicman....the one Ed has was a one of a kind. The top neck was based off of a Danelectro 6 string bass...it was only built so he could play Spanked live. Someone had to go through a lot of trouble to build it exactly like his..it's even a semi-hollow body if I remember correctly.
